The Inventory Coordinator performs clerical and logistical duties for supply and inventory control required to support hospital operations. Facilitates the flow of supplies and equipment required for each surgical procedure in support of delivery of patient care. Coordinates, purchases, stores, maintains inventory of sterile supplies and instruments. Assists in suite preparation through inventory, stocking, ordering and gathering of necessary supplies and equipment.

  • Maintains inventory in storerooms and PAR locations.
  • Monitors, stocks, transports supplies and/or equipment consistent with prescribed policies and procedures.
  • Uses electronic handheld device to maintain accurate inventory counts and drive replenishment.
  • Ensures timely delivery of stock/inventory as needed.
  • Ensures stock expiration is minimized with adherence to stock rotation guidelines and best practices.
  • Manages inventory which may include min/max review, daily monitoring of item changes, new product implementation, managing item location changes, coordinating item conversions, planning and managing inventory burn-down.
  • Engages customers on a regular basis to ensure good service.
  • Maintains the necessary professional presence to effectively interact with clinicians, administrators, colleagues and vendors.
  • Manages inventory data to ensure accurate accounting of supply expenses.
  • Maintains item attributes in ERP and ensures data is correct.
  • Knows inventory locations sufficiently to put away stock accurately without guidance.
  • Works with appropriate parties to ensure optimum inventory levels, consistent with department financial goals and to minimize manual requisition entry.
  • Ensures supply locations and PARs are maintained according to standards.
  • Updates and maintains item labeling to maintain accuracy and meet specifications.
  • Investigates, troubleshoots and resolves inventory issues/problems.
  • Identifies process improvements and drives implementation through supervisor.
  • Assists with Vendor Management functions.
  • Maintains contract addendums and ensures compliance from all parties.
  • Ensures alignment with Supply Chain initiatives.
  • Participates in system-wide Product Utilization/Value Analysis Teams.
  • Provides cross-functional support for other clinical areas as necessary.
  • High School Diploma/GED or equivalent OR 2 years of previous experience working with shipping, receiving, picking, logistics, distribution, purchasing, warehousing or inventory management.
